Barn on 1st Wedding | Austin and Kaytlyn

It ages me quite a bit to see the kids I used to babysit getting married, but it was so much fun being a part of Austin’s Barn on 1st wedding day! I met up with Kaytlyn for a few getting ready shots. Then, after they exited from their ceremony at the Idaho Falls LDS temple, we took a few quick portraits along the grounds. Luckily for us, we had already taken their formals, so portraits on the day of the wedding were a breeze! You’ve heard me say that winter weddings come with their own challenges. Well, one of Austin’s good friends slipped on the ice during family photos and almost took Kaytlyn down with him! We were all so glad that that was avoided!!

When we got to their reception space at the Barn on 1st, I was in love with their decor. I remember clearly the day we took their engagements, and Kaytlyn told me her vision for their wedding day. I think she pulled it off seamlessly!! With the blue and white painted vases, the florals, and the farmhouse-styled tables for friends and family to gather at, it was such a beautiful, cozy space! I also loved the pearl accents that ran through all the wedding details, as well as the pops of blue and the aneomone flowers!

One of my favorite moments of the reception was the father/daughter dance. Kaytlyn had even changed into a different dress that allowed her to show off some fun moves with her dad! Watching them dance together had me setting goals to learn to not only dance with Logan, but then to teach our kids to dance like this too! I think dancing is a lost “art” that I wish more people did!
At the end of the end, Austin and Kaytlyn shared one more private dance and then they exited to a row of sparklers sending them off into the night! It was the perfect end to a perfect day!
